Job Description:
Casing Hand/Floorhand (Rig Site) Assist in rigging up casing equipment Unchains and gets the truck ready to unload Brings handling equipment to rig floor Remove hoses from power unit to take to the rig floor, transports to floor Properly rig up the tail rope Ensures work area is clean and all hazards are recognized Must communicate clearly with casing supervisors Throw backup tongs when needed Assists in rigging down casing equipment Other duties as assigned by Casing Relief Operator Job Requirements Must live within driving distance to Gillette. High School Diploma or GED 0-6+ months experience on a large oil and gas drilling rig Effective written and verbal communications Legally able to work in the U.S Safety-toe boots and FR-rated clothing required (Company provides coveralls). A valid Driver's License is preferred, along with secondary form of ID Physical Requirements Must pass pre-employment urinalysis and hair follicle drug screening Stand for 10 to 12 hours and walk for about 3 hours throughout the workday Be able to lift/carry between 10 to 50 pounds frequently with occasional lifting of 20 to 100 pounds throughout the workday. Have own reliable transportation to rig site and casing shop
